- ilcd;;1:16-cv-01024_de190 RegisterActionDescriptionText "TEXT ORDER entered by Judge Harold A. Baker on 7/12/2017. Plaintiff files 153 , a motion to brief the Court. Plaintiff reasserts his claim that the law library staff has obstructed his access to the courts. He had previously filed this claim at 140 and the Court addressed it in its text order of June 13, 2017. The Court notes that Plaintiff has been a prodigious filer, filing multiple motions, complaints, request for injunctive relief, etc. The Court cannot easily discern any detriment and Plaintiff fails to identify any. See Shango v. Jurich, 965 F.2d 289, 291 (7th Cir. 1992). Plaintiff also reasserts the claim that he has filed only one amended complaint. The Court, however, undertook an exhaustive review of Plaintiff's filings in its text order of June 7, 2017. There, it determined that Plaintiff's most recent attempt to amend was his fourth. The Court's position on this matter has not changed. Plaintiff also claims that this case involves complex discovery issues and asks that all pending deadlines be vacated and reset. The Court, however, has already denied Plaintiff's motion to extend discovery and has extended the dispositive motions deadline to July 24, 2017. Plaintiff also reasserts his request for appointment of counsel and request for a hearing. 153 is DENIED in its entirety, consistent with the Court's prior orders.
